Electrical heat tracing is an essential technique used in various industries to maintain the temperature of pipes and equipment. This method prevents freezing and ensures optimal performance in cold environments, making it a valuable asset for many businesses.

Many industries rely on electrical heat tracing, including oil and gas, chemical processing, and food production. Each sector requires specialized knowledge to ensure safety and efficiency in their operations.

Professionals in electrical heat tracing jobs often work with various materials and technologies. Understanding the specific requirements of each project is crucial for successful implementation and long-term reliability.

Training and certification programs are available for those interested in pursuing a career in this field. These programs equip individuals with the necessary skills to excel in electrical heat tracing jobs and enhance their employability.
